Hiking around Wiesthal, located in Germany's Main-Spessart region, offers diverse landscapes within the Spessart Nature Park. The area features expansive, dense forests, deep valleys, and rolling hills. Hikers can explore routes along the Sinn River, discover the Aubach Lakes, and find trails suitable for various fitness levels.

Wiesthal offers a diverse network of over 30 hiking trails. These routes cater to various preferences, ranging from easy riverside paths to more challenging forest climbs through the Spessart Nature Park.
The terrain around Wiesthal is characterized by expansive, dense forests, deep valleys, and rolling hills. You'll find picturesque walks along the Sinn River, scenic routes around the Aubach Lakes, and trails offering panoramic views from mountains like the Hahnenkamm and Geiersberg.
Yes, Wiesthal has several easy hiking options. Trails along the Sinn River are often less demanding, and loops around the Aubach Lakes are also suitable for families. An example is the Aubach Bridge Wiesthal – Kneipp basin in the Aubach loop from Wiesthal, which is an easy 4.8 km path.
While there are no 'difficult' graded routes in the immediate area, many moderate trails offer longer distances and more elevation gain. For instance, the Middle Aubachsee – Aubachtal Valley loop from Wiesthal is a moderate 15 km trail that takes around 4 hours to complete, providing a good challenge.
Absolutely. The Aubach Lakes are a prominent feature, with several routes looping around them, such as the Habichsthal Village Mill – Middle Aubachsee loop from Wiesthal. You can also enjoy leisurely walks along the Sinn River, where you might encounter small waterfalls.
Wiesthal's trails often combine natural beauty with historical insights. The Wiesthal Culture Trail 1 is a great example. You can also visit the historic Habichsthal Village Mill, which is featured on some routes, or the secluded Holy Cross Church, a pilgrimage site deep within the forest.
The best times for hiking in Wiesthal are during spring and autumn. In spring, the forests burst with new growth and blooming trees, while autumn offers vibrant colorful foliage, making for particularly picturesque walks.
The hiking routes in Wiesthal are high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.5 stars from over 1500 reviews. Hikers often praise the diverse landscapes, the tranquility of the dense forests, and the well-maintained paths that offer options for all ability levels.
Yes, the surrounding mountains, such as the Hahnenkamm and Geiersberg, provide breathtaking panoramic views over the valley. On clear days, these viewpoints extend as far as the wider Spessart Mountains, offering stunning vistas.
Many of the trails around Wiesthal are designed as circular routes, allowing you to start and end at the same point. Examples include the various loops around the Aubach Lakes and the Ruhm Mill, Wiesthal – Between two axes loop from Wiesthal.
Yes, the region has several huts and inns. For example, you might find places like the Forest Inn "Zum Engländer" or the Fischereihütte Inn Beer Garden, which can be good spots for a break or a meal during your hike.
